Что такое фронт: основные понятия и примеры использования

Фронтенд – это одна из важнейших областей в сфере веб-разработки, которая отвечает за создание интерфейсов пользовательского взаимодействия на веб-сайтах и приложениях. Фронтенд-разработчик занимается написанием кода, который отображает данные и обрабатывает действия пользователя на клиентской стороне. В этом процессе необходимо уметь грамотно использовать основные понятия и технологии.

HTML (HyperText Markup Language) – это основной язык разметки веб-страниц, который определяет структуру контента на сайте. Он позволяет описать заголовки, параграфы, списки, таблицы и другие элементы страницы. С помощью HTML можно структурировать и семантически описывать данные, что облегчает их последующую стилизацию и распознавание поисковыми системами.

CSS (Cascading Style Sheets) – это язык стилей, который определяет внешний вид и оформление элементов веб-страниц. С помощью CSS можно задать цвета, размеры, шрифты, фоны, позиционирование элементов и другие стилистические характеристики. Он позволяет создавать уникальный и привлекательный дизайн для веб-сайтов и приложений.

В современном фронтенде широко используются различные фреймворки, библиотеки и инструменты для более эффективной разработки. Например, React – это JavaScript-библиотека, которая позволяет создавать масштабируемые и быстрые пользовательские интерфейсы. Благодаря его компонентному подходу, код становится более читаемым и поддерживаемым. Кроме того, с помощью React можно создавать мобильные приложения с использованием фреймворка React Native.

Что такое фрот и как он работает

Работа фрота основана на использовании языков программирования, таких как HTML (язык гипертекстовой разметки), CSS (язык каскадных таблиц стилей) и JavaScript (язык программирования, который позволяет добавлять динамическое поведение на веб-страницы).

Фронтенд-разработчик создает и оптимизирует пользовательский интерфейс, работает с макетом дизайна и занимается визуализацией элементов на странице. Он отвечает за верстку и внешний вид веб-сайтов, разрабатывает динамические элементы, которые обеспечивают интерактивность и функциональность приложений.

Для работы фронтенд-разработчика важно иметь хорошее понимание основ HTML, CSS и JavaScript, а также уметь работать с различными инструментами и фреймворками для эффективной работы.

Примеры использования фрота включают создание адаптивных веб-сайтов, разработку интерфейсов для мобильных приложений, создание анимаций и эффектов на веб-страницах, оптимизацию сайтов для улучшения пользовательского опыта и многое другое.

Принципы фрота

Основными принципами фрота являются:

  • Иммутабельность — данные в фроте являются неизменяемыми. Когда объект создан, его состояние не может быть изменено.
  • Композиция — программное обеспечение строится из маленьких, повторно используемых модулей, которые легко комбинировать для получения сложного функционала.
  • Чистота — функции в фроте должны быть чистыми, то есть не иметь побочных эффектов и всегда возвращать одинаковый результат для одинаковых аргументов.
  • Прозрачность — фрот стремится к тому, чтобы все аспекты программы были явно видны и понятны. Это позволяет уменьшить количество ошибок и упрощает тестирование и отладку.

Примеры использования фрота включают разработку веб-приложений с использованием функциональных языков программирования, таких как Haskell или Clojure. Фрот также может применяться при разработке мобильных приложений и систем управления базами данных.

API и фрот

API и фрот тесно связаны между собой. API предоставляет интерфейс для работы с данными и функциональностью, в то время как фрот используется для отображения этих данных на веб-странице. Например, многие сервисы и платформы предоставляют API для получения данных, которые можно использовать в веб-приложениях. Разработчики могут использовать API для получения информации о пользователях, товарах, новостях и других данных, а затем использовать фрот для отображения этих данных на странице.

Примером использования API и фрот может быть разработка приложения для социальной сети. С помощью API разработчик может получать данные о профилях пользователей, их друзьях, постах, лайках и комментариях. Затем, используя фрот, разработчик может отображать эту информацию на веб-странице приложения. Использование API позволяет получать актуальные данные и взаимодействовать с платформой, в то время как фрот определяет внешний вид и поведение приложения.

Примеры использования фрота

  1. Маркетинг: Фрот может быть использован для разработки новых идей и концепций для рекламных кампаний. Например, можно применять эту технику для создания новых слоганов или дизайна упаковки товаров.
  2. Дизайн: Фрот помогает дизайнерам генерировать новые идеи для создания привлекательных макетов и визуалов. Эта методика позволяет рассмотреть объекты или предметы с необычных ракурсов и находить необычные комбинации форм и цветов.
  3. Управление проектами: Фрот может быть полезен для выполнения задач по управлению проектами. Используя эту технику, можно генерировать новые идеи и решения для различных этапов проекта, что способствует повышению его эффективности и качества.
  4. Образование: Фрот может также применяться в сфере образования для стимулирования творческого мышления учащихся. Например, преподаватель может предложить студентам использовать фрот для разработки новых идей в рамках определенной темы или задачи.
Читайте также:  Гендерная политика в Казахстане: основные проблемы и перспективы

Это лишь некоторые примеры использования фрота. Однако главное преимущество этой методики заключается в том, что она способствует выходу за пределы привычных шаблонов мышления и помогает находить неожиданные решения и идеи.

Разработка адаптивных веб-страниц

Для разработки адаптивных веб-страниц необходимо использовать HTML, CSS и JavaScript. HTML отвечает за структуру и содержание веб-страницы. CSS используется для оформления страницы и создания адаптивного макета. JavaScript может быть использован для создания интерактивности и адаптивного поведения веб-страницы.

Одним из важных принципов адаптивной веб-разработки является использование медиа-запросов. Медиа-запросы позволяют указывать различные стили и правила для разных устройств и экранов. Например, можно указать другой размер шрифта или расположение элементов на мобильном устройстве по сравнению с настольным компьютером.

Другой важной техникой адаптивной веб-разработки является использование отзывчивых изображений. Отзывчивые изображения автоматически меняются в зависимости от размера экрана, чтобы обеспечить оптимальное отображение. Например, на маленьком экране может использоваться меньшее изображение для экономии пропускной способности и ускорения загрузки страницы.

Кроме того, адаптивные веб-страницы должны быть легко читаемыми и доступными на различных устройствах. Необходимо учитывать размер текста, интервалы между элементами, цветовую схему и другие факторы, чтобы обеспечить удобство использования и удовлетворение потребностей пользователей.

Примеры использования адаптивной веб-разработки могут быть разными. Например, это может быть многостраничный веб-сайт, который адаптируется к различным устройствам и отображает разное содержание для каждого устройства. Это может быть также одностраничное приложение, которое изменяет свой макет и функциональность в зависимости от устройства.

В целом, разработка адаптивных веб-страниц — это важный аспект современной веб-разработки, который позволяет создавать эффективные и удобные веб-приложения и сайты, которые будут хорошо работать на различных устройствах и предоставлять пользователю оптимальный пользовательский опыт.

Оптимизация сайта для поисковых систем

Оптимизация сайта включает в себя множество мероприятий и методов, направленных на улучшение структуры и содержания страницы, ускорение загрузки, повышение удобства использования и технической оптимизации. Правильно выполненная оптимизация помогает поисковым системам лучше понять контент страницы, а также улучшает юзабилити и доступность сайта для пользователей.

Одной из основных составляющих SEO-оптимизации является оптимизация контента страницы, включая тексты, заголовки, мета-теги, альтернативный текст для изображений и другие элементы, такие как таблицы и списки. Ключевые слова и фразы должны быть адекватно использованы для повышения релевантности и видимости сайта в результатах поиска.

Семантическое ядро – это набор ключевых слов и фраз, связанных с тематикой сайта, которые помогают поисковым системам понять о чем идет речь на веб-странице. Оно играет важную роль в SEO-оптимизации и может быть использовано для создания качественного текстового контента.

Другим важным аспектом оптимизации сайта является техническая оптимизация. К этим мерам относятся создание правильной структуры URL-адреса, настройка файла robots.txt и карты сайта (sitemap), исправление ошибок 404, устранение медленной загрузки страницы и другие технические детали, которые могут негативно влиять на позиции сайта в поисковых системах.

Оптимизация сайта для поисковых систем требует постоянного мониторинга, анализа и внесения изменений. SEO-специалисты используют различные инструменты и аналитику для определения эффективности оптимизации и внесения корректировок. Постоянная работа над улучшением SEO-параметров сайта помогает повысить его видимость и привлечь больше трафика.

Важно отметить, что оптимизация сайта для поисковых систем не является мгновенным процессом и требует времени и терпения. Однако, при правильном подходе и регулярной работе над оптимизацией, можно достичь хороших результатов и заметно улучшить позиции сайта в результатах поиска.

Читайте также:  Как восстановить пароль от второго пространства: простые шаги и рекомендации
Примеры использования SEO:
1. Оптимизация контента страницы с использованием ключевых слов и фраз.
2. Создание уникального и информативного текстового контента.
3. Оптимизация заголовков страницы и мета-тегов.
4. Создание структурированных URL-адресов.
5. Установка правильных ссылок внутри сайта.
6. Оптимизация изображений с использованием альтернативного текста.
7. Создание карты сайта для улучшения индексации.
8. Анализ и корректировка технических параметров сайта.
9. Использование аналитики для отслеживания и анализа данных.

Фрот и пользовательский опыт

Оптимизация загрузки страницы включает в себя уменьшение размера файлов, предзагрузку ресурсов, кеширование и сжатие данных. Это позволяет ускорить загрузку страницы и улучшить восприятие пользователем.

Улучшение производительности включает в себя оптимизацию работы скриптов, стилей и изображений. Это помогает уменьшить время отклика страницы, ускоряет ее работу и повышает отзывчивость интерфейса.

Повышение удобства использования включает в себя оптимизацию навигации, расположение элементов интерфейса и улучшение доступности. Это позволяет пользователю быстрее и легче находить нужную информацию и взаимодействовать с приложением.

Примеры использования фрота включают в себя использование кэширования данных, оптимизацию изображений и стилей, асинхронную загрузку скриптов и стилей. Также фрот используется для оптимизации анимаций, работы с формами и улучшения отзывчивости интерфейса в целом.

Улучшение производительности сайта

Существует несколько способов улучшения производительности сайта:

  • Оптимизация изображений. Один из основных факторов, влияющих на скорость загрузки страницы, – это оптимизированные изображения. Следует использовать форматы изображений с наименьшим размером файла (например, JPEG вместо PNG) и уменьшать размеры изображений без потери качества с помощью сжатия и ресемплинга.
  • Удаление неиспользуемого кода и скриптов. Неиспользуемый код и лишние скрипты могут замедлить загрузку страницы. Рекомендуется удалить все неиспользуемые элементы и скрипты, а также сократить размер кода, например, удалив комментарии и пробелы.
  • Кэширование ресурсов. Кэширование позволяет сохранять копии ресурсов (например, изображений, CSS и JS файлов) на стороне пользователя, что позволяет сократить время загрузки страницы при последующих обращениях. Для кэширования можно использовать заголовки кэширования (например, заголовок «Cache-Control») или использовать инструменты/расширения браузера.
  • Минификация CSS и JS. Минификация CSS и JS файлов позволяет сократить их размер и, как следствие, уменьшить время загрузки. Это можно сделать путем удаления комментариев, пробелов и переводов строк, а также объединения и сжатия файлов.
  • Асинхронная загрузка скриптов. Загрузка скриптов асинхронно позволяет браузеру продолжать параллельно загружать и отображать страницу без задержек. Для этого можно использовать атрибут «async» для тега script.

Следуя этим рекомендациям, вы сможете значительно улучшить производительность своего сайта, что положительно скажется на удовлетворенности пользователей и его ранжировании в поисковых системах.

Удобство и доступность для пользователей

Фреймворт фрот предоставляет удобные инструменты для работы с HTML, CSS и JavaScript, что позволяет создавать красивые и функциональные пользовательские интерфейсы без необходимости писать много кода. Например, фреймворт предоставляет удобные классы и стили для создания кнопок, форм, таблиц и других элементов пользовательского интерфейса.

Кроме того, фреймворт фрот имеет мощную систему шаблонов, которая позволяет легко организовывать и структурировать код, делая его более понятным и поддерживаемым. Это особенно полезно при разработке больших проектов с большим количеством кода и различными модулями.

Важным аспектом удобства и доступности для пользователей является также возможность создания адаптивных и мобильных версий веб-приложений с использованием фреймворта фрот. Фреймворт предоставляет готовые средства для реализации адаптивных дизайнов и оптимизации веб-приложений под различные устройства, что упрощает работу с мобильными устройствами и обеспечивает удобство использования для пользователей.

Таким образом, благодаря своей простоте, удобству и гибкости, фреймворт фрот является отличным выбором для разработки пользовательского интерфейса веб-приложений.

Фрот и мобильные устройства

Благодаря мобильным устройствам, таким как смартфоны и планшеты, фрот может стать еще более интерактивным и эффективным. С помощью мобильных приложений и специальных инструментов для фрота, участники мероприятий могут взаимодействовать с презентатором, делиться своими мыслями и задавать вопросы прямо со своих устройств.

Одним из примеров использования фрота на мобильных устройствах является голосование и опросы. С помощью специальных приложений или онлайн-платформ участники мероприятия могут проголосовать по определенному вопросу и получить мгновенные результаты. Это не только делает событие более интерактивным, но также позволяет презентатору получить обратную связь и анализировать мнение аудитории.

Еще одним примером использования фрота на мобильных устройствах является коллективное создание заметок. Участники мероприятия могут использовать приложения для фрота, чтобы записывать важные моменты презентации или собирать информацию совместно. Это помогает сохранить ценные идеи и обсуждения, которые могут быть записаны и обработаны позже.

Читайте также:  Обзор и ознакомление с меню ресторана для 1 и 2 курсов

Также с помощью мобильных устройств можно использовать фрот для проведения викторин, розыгрышей призов или других интерактивных мероприятий. Участники могут принимать участие в играх или соревнованиях, используя свои смартфоны или планшеты.

В итоге, использование фрота на мобильных устройствах открывает новые возможности для взаимодействия и вовлеченности аудитории на мероприятиях. Это делает образовательные и деловые встречи более эффективными и интересными, а также помогает презентаторам получить более точную обратную связь.

Мобильное приложение с использованием фрота

Мобильные приложения, созданные с использованием фрота, имеют ряд преимуществ. Во-первых, разработка таких приложений занимает меньше времени, так как нет необходимости писать отдельный код для каждой платформы. Во-вторых, приложения могут быть быстро адаптированы под различные устройства и операционные системы. Кроме того, фрот позволяет использовать множество готовых компонентов, библиотек и плагинов, что упрощает и ускоряет процесс разработки.

Примером использования фрота может служить приложение для онлайн-магазина. Разработчик может создать единую кодовую базу, в которой содержится вся логика приложения, а затем адаптировать его под разные устройства и операционные системы. В приложении можно реализовать функции добавления товаров в корзину, оформления заказа и оплаты, а также предоставить возможность клиентам оставлять отзывы и оценивать товары.

Еще одним примером использования фрота может быть приложение для социальной сети. Разработчик может создать общую кодовую базу, в которой реализованы функции авторизации, поиска друзей, отправки сообщений и просмотра новостной ленты. А затем адаптировать приложение под разные устройства и операционные системы, добавив специфичные функции, например, съемку фото или видео с помощью камеры устройства.

Таким образом, фрот позволяет упростить и ускорить процесс разработки мобильных приложений, а также обеспечить их максимальную доступность и адаптированность под разные платформы и устройства.

Мобильная версия сайта на основе фрота

Для создания мобильной версии сайта могут применяться различные подходы. Одним из них является использование фронт-энд фреймворка фрот. Фрот предоставляет разработчикам инструменты и компоненты для быстрого создания адаптивного и мобильного интерфейса.

Примером использования фрота для создания мобильной версии сайта может быть разработка мобильного приложения для интернет-магазина. С помощью фрота разработчики могут создать адаптивный интерфейс, который будет хорошо работать на различных устройствах и поддерживать функциональность интернет-магазина, такую как поиск и фильтрация товаров, оформление заказа и оплата.

Еще одним примером использования фрота для создания мобильной версии сайта может быть разработка сайта-портфолио для фотографа. Фрот позволяет создать красивый и интуитивно понятный интерфейс для просмотра фотографий на маленьких экранах устройств. Благодаря адаптивности фрота, сайт-портфолио будет выглядеть привлекательно и профессионально на различных мобильных устройствах, привлекая новых клиентов и показывая работу фотографа в наилучшем свете.

Вопрос-ответ:

Что такое ФРОТ?

ФРОТ (англ. Front-End Operations and Trading) — это операции и торговля финансовыми инструментами, которые выполняются на фронтовой части инвестиционного банка. Основные функции ФРОТ включают открытие счетов клиентов, обработку заказов на покупку и продажу акций и других ценных бумаг, мониторинг рынков и выполнение заказов по клиентским счетам.

Какие понятия связаны с ФРОТ?

С ФРОТ связано несколько ключевых понятий, включая торговую операцию, торговый инструмент, клиента, портфель инвестиций и маржинальное финансирование. Все они являются неотъемлемой частью работы ФРОТ и помогают банкам осуществлять торговлю и управление инвестициями.

Каковы примеры использования ФРОТ?

Примеры использования ФРОТ включают выполнение заказов клиентов на покупку и продажу акций на бирже, предоставление клиентам информации о рыночных трендах и возможных инвестиционных стратегиях, управление портфелем инвестиций клиента. Также ФРОТ может использоваться для предоставления клиентам кредитования под залог ценных бумаг.

Каковы основные задачи ФРОТ?

Основными задачами ФРОТ являются обеспечение выполнения заказов клиентов по покупке и продаже акций и других ценных бумаг, обработка клиентской информации и выполнение операций с клиентскими счетами, мониторинг текущих рыночных трендов и предоставление рекомендаций клиентам по инвестициям и торговле.

Какова роль ФРОТ в инвестиционном банке?

ФРОТ играет важную роль в инвестиционных банках, обеспечивая функционирование и эффективную торговлю на финансовых рынках. Он поддерживает связь между клиентами и банком, предоставляет информацию о рыночных трендах, помогает клиентам принимать инвестиционные решения, а также обрабатывает заказы клиентов и выполняет торговые операции на их счетах.

Поделиться с друзьями
FAQ
Добавить комментарий

;-) :| :x :twisted: :smile: :shock: :sad: :roll: :razz: :oops: :o :mrgreen: :lol: :idea: :grin: :evil: :cry: :cool: :arrow: :???: :?: :!: